WebMay 14, 2002 · When the flame ignites the gases, the fire spreads. On Earth, gravity determines how the flame burns. All the hot gases in the flame are much hotter (and less dense) than the surrounding air, so they move upward toward lower pressure. WebAug 22, 2024 · So, how does a fan work? All fans operate by shifting the air that is in the area of the fan. This movement creates a breeze that people can feel on their skin. The breeze itself isn’t what feels cool. As mentioned, instead, there’s a cooling effect from the air of the fan. This air allows your skin to evaporate sweat faster. After claiming your Twitch Drop, you will be placed in a … WebThe module generates power to drive a motor and the motor fan/air flow will cool the upper heat sink. Higher temperature difference => increased output power => increased motor RPM => increased air flow => increased temperature difference and so on. WebThey are designed to cut off airflow as soon as a fire starts. Your building’s fire system will detect the fire, triggering your HVAC system to shut off. Once your HVAC system shuts off, the fan stops causing the static fire damper to close due to lack of air pressure.

The infrared quartz electric heater heats the side of you turned toward the fireplace more than the side facing away, in the same way as a traditional fireplace. The quartz heating unit creates light on the infrared spectrum, invisible to the human eye.
